An End Event indicates where the path of a process ends. In terms of sequence flows, an End Event ends the flow of a process, and thus, does not have any outgoing sequence flow.
Types of End Events used in business process modeling are the following:
- None End Event
 - Message End Event
 - Error End Event
 - Escalation End Event
 - Cancel End Event
 - Compensation End Event
 - Signal End Event
 - Terminate End Event
 - Multiple End Event
